    Essay on Agriculture - Evolution. 1. Birth of Farming. A long time ago, our human ancestors were just hunters and gatherers. They didn't farm but hunted animals and gathered fruits and plants to eat. Around 11,000 years ago, people found they could plant seeds in the ground and grow plants. This was the birth of farming.

    Sustainable agriculture uses best management practices by adhering to target-oriented cultivation. The agriculture process looks at disease-oriented hybrid, pest control through use of biological insecticides and low usage of chemical pesticides and fertilizers. Usually, insect-specific pest control is used, which is biological in nature.

    The most important job of agriculture is to provide food for all people. Without it, we would not have enough to eat. Farmers grow crops like wheat, rice, and corn which are main foods for people all over the world. They also raise animals such as cows, pigs, and chickens that give us meat, milk, and eggs.
